All,
The SingularityCE project now releases packages built for Ubuntu 24.04 from our GitHub repository:
It recently came to our attention that the `singularity-container` package, which provides SingularityCE, has re-entered Ubuntu's universe repository with the 24.04 LTS release (noble):
While we welcome distributions including SingularityCE in their repositories, we ask that you note that:
* The singularity-container package in Ubuntu / Debian repositories is likely to become outdated, due to the policies of those distributions of not making major updates to software within a stable release.
* The singularity-container package is built with many dependencies replaced with distribution packaged versions, so that they do not match the versions used in the SingularityCE GitHub builds, or builds from source.
* The singularity-container package has a number of patches applied by the Debian / Ubuntu maintainers.
As a result, the `singularity-container` package is not the same source code that is built and tested by the SingularityCE project. Any bugs fround in the Ubuntu / Debian singularity-container packages should be reported to the package maintainer, and not to the SingularityCE project - unless first confirmed against the version distributed by the project through GitHub.
Note that the EL / EPEL RPM packaging of SingularityCE is maintained by a project member, and we welcome direct issue reports as it is built from unmodified source.